In the early stage of reform and opening up, Shanghai took the lead in exploring the establishment of a market economy system. Through a series of reforms such as state-owned enterprise reform, fiscal and tax system reform, and financial system reform, Shanghai successfully transformed from a traditional planned economy city into a modern market economy metropolis. This transformation not only unleashed the vitality of the market economy but also laid a solid foundation for the subsequent economic take-off.

With the continuous deepening of reform and opening up, Shanghai has accelerated the optimization and upgrading of its industrial structure. In the 1990s, Shanghai proposed the development strategy of "relying on the Yangtze River Delta, serving the whole country, facing the world," focusing on the development of modern service industries and advanced manufacturing industries. Through the introduction of high-end industries and technologies, Shanghai has successively built several key functional areas such as Lujiazui Financial Trade Zone, Zhangjiang High-tech Park, and Caohejing New City, attracting a large number of domestic and foreign-funded enterprises to settle in, and continuously enhancing the city's economic strength and influence.
